Designing a Website: From Concept to Launch
A compelling website is more than just design; it's a vital tool for interaction. From the initial spark to the final deployment, website design encompasses a series of crucial phases.
First, you need to define your intended audience and aspirations. What do you want visitors to achieve on your site? Once you have a clear perception, you can begin to create the website's layout.
This involves selecting the sections and their hierarchy. Next, focus on the {content|. This includes writing engaging text, gathering relevant visuals, and ensuring navigability for all visitors.
Finally, you'll integrate the design elements, build the website, and test it functions smoothly across different devices and browsers. With careful planning and execution, your website can become a effective asset for your organization.

Responsive Web Design: Optimizing for All Screens
In today's mobile digital landscape, users access websites from a wide range check here of devices. This requires web designers to embrace responsive web design principles. Responsive design ensures that websites seamlessly adapt to different screen sizes and resolutions, providing an optimal user experience no matter the device.
- A key aspect of responsive web design is the use of flexible layouts that can adjust to various widths.
- Media queries, CSS rules that respond to screen size and resolution, are crucial for implementing these adjustments.
- Responsive design not only improves user experience but also improves SEO rankings as search engines favor mobile-friendly websites.
